Hey Priya — handing off the relevance tuning branch for Lanternfish search. I bumped the title-match boost and added a recency decay; offline eval looks good but please sanity-check the synonym expansion changes, they felt a bit aggressive. Test fixtures are updated. Everything else is documented in the tuning notes, which live on the wiki page here:

runbook for tagug-hafog: https://jira.lumiclabs.internal/projects/pages/pages/9773c0d8

This page covers break-glass access for Waveline, the audio waveform preview service used by the Harbortone support console. Normal access goes through the standard support role; break-glass is only for incidents where preview rendering is down and the on-call engineer is unreachable for more than fifteen minutes. Using break-glass triggers an automatic audit entry and a review the next business day. To activate it, open the Waveline admin shell and supply the recovery passphrase shown below when prompted.

vault phrase of kajef-tafog = wenox-briix

### Step 2: Update your plugin for the new reset flow

Vaultkey 4.0 replaces emailed reset links with short-lived reset tokens issued by the Reset Broker. Plugins that intercepted the old reset URL must instead subscribe to the broker's token-issued event. The legacy endpoint remains available until the next major release but logs a deprecation warning on every call. Point your plugin at the broker using the settings shown below.

config for bawef-tajof:
RALMIR_PIN=7092
RALMIR_METRICS_HOST=metrics.ralmir.paliqcorp.corp
RALMIR_LOG_LEVEL=error
RALMIR_TENANT=tamix

Meeting notes, Wavelet Studio sync. The waveform preview now renders in under a second for files up to 90 minutes — support can stop telling folks to wait and refresh. Known quirk: mono files show a doubled band; fix lands next sprint. If customers report anything weirder, escalate straight to the engineer who owns the preview feature.

signatory, yahog-badug: Quenix Ulaael